I don't know if there are many guys on here that are "into" the early Pontiac's with the transparent steering wheels but I have a small collection of these cars and have been using Quality Restorations in Ca. for quite some time. They do great work but one thing I have always wanted was the transparent section of the wheel tinted to match the interior. Some guys say they came tinted from the factory, I don't know, all of the original wheels that I have seen are just yellowed looking.
I have found a guy in Sweden that recasts these wheels and he has done two for me with the tint. I am really happy with his work. If anyone is interested I can provide his contact information. Attached is a photo of one he just did for me with the transparent area tinted blue to match the interior in my 61 Catalina. |
